Detailed Solution

Lead nitrate is a colourless lead salt, when heated, produces a yellow residue and brown fumes.
Lead nitrate is a colourless salt which decomposes in the presence of heat to give out three products, lead monoxide, nitrogen dioxide gas, and oxygen. The lead monoxide produced is a yellow-coloured compound, and brown fumes are obtained due to the formation of nitrogen dioxide.
The reaction involved is:
2Pb(NO3)2(s) + heat → 2PbO(s) + 4NO2(g) + O2(g)
